本文介绍了PolarDB PostgreSQL版(兼容Oracle)支持的网络地址函数和操作符。IP网络地址类型,cidr和inet,支持比较操作符表所示的常用比较操作符,以及IP地址操作符表和IP...
使用大部分这些函数要求本数据库使用了configure-with-libxml进行编译。产生XML内容有一组函数和类函数的表达式可以用来从SQL数据产生XML内容。它们特别适合于将查询...
详情请见SQL字符串函数和操作符表,本数据库也提供了这些函数使用正常函数调用语法的版本(见其他字符串函数表)。说明由于存在从那些数据类型到text的隐式强制措施...
将外部存储的轨迹转化为内部存储的轨迹。...利用此函数和Update指令,可以将外部存储的轨迹重新转化为内部存储。示例update trajs set traj=ST_ImportFrom(traj);UPDATE 4
问题描述Dataphin中创建Python脚本查询MaxCompute数据库数据,使用instr函数报错“function instr needs 2 parameters,actually have 4”。问题原因关闭Hive兼容模式的参数未生效,...
本文介绍不同数据库下DBMS_XMLGEN函数的使用场景。背景说明Oracle支持DBDBMS_XMLGEN包及其函数对xml类型数据进行操作。SQL SELECT dbms_xmlgen.newcontext('select*from dbmgr....
dblink_ora_connect()dblink_ora_connect()函数使用用户指定的连接信息与Oracle数据库建立连接。该函数采用两种形式:第一种形式的特征如下:dblink_ora_connect(conn_name,server_...
简介PolarDB数据库提供了几种预定义的聚合函数。例如,MAX、MIN和SUM用于对一组行执行操作。这些预定义的聚合函数只能用于标量数据,不能用于复杂的数据类型。例如使用...
访问RDS等其他类型的数据库时,如果需要配置IP白名单,请按照以下步骤操作。如果您访问的是内网地址,需先开启函数计算服务的VPC访问能力,具体操作,请参见配置网络,...
否则,数据库不会将其识别为构造函数,而是尝试将其视为一个普通函数。示例DECLARE TYPE varray_type IS VARRAY(2)OF INT;v varray_type:=varray_type(1,2,3);BEGIN END;结果显示如下:...
本数据库也提供了这些函数使用常规函数调用语法的版本。SQL二进制串函数和操作符bytea|bytea→bytea连接两个二进制字符串。'\x 123456':bytea|'\x 789 a 00 bcde':bytea→\...
删除函数。语法DROP FUNCTION[IF EXISTS]name[([[argmode][argname]argtype][,.])][CASCADE|RESTRICT]说明DROP FUNCTION可删除现有函数的定义。要执行此命令,您必须是超级用户或者是...
(函数重载是PolarDB PostgreSQL版(兼容Oracle)的一项功能,重载已存储的独立函数这一功能与Oracle数据库不兼容。要更新现有函数的定义,请使用CREATE OR REPLACE FUNCTION...
nextval('foo')在搜索路径中查找foo在本数据库8.1之前,序列函数的参数类型是text,而不是regclass,并且前文所述的从文本串到OID值的转换将在每次调用的时候发生...
访问RDS等其他类型的数据库时,如果需要配置IP白名单,请按照以下步骤操作。如果您访问的是内网地址,需先开启函数计算服务的VPC访问能力(具体操作,请参见配置网络)...
与大多数其他关系数据库产品一样,PolarDB PostgreSQL版(兼容Oracle)也支持聚合函数。聚合函数从多个输入行计算单个结果。例如,有一些聚合可对一组行计算COUNT、SUM、AVG...
使用位置记号在本数据库中,位置记号法是给函数传递参数的传统机制。一个例子:SELECT concat_lower_or_upper('Hello','World',true);concat_lower_or_upper-HELLO WORLD(1 row)所有...
OUT输出参数,调用函数时,函数会忽略输出参数本身的值并传入一个空值,在函数体中可以修改输出参数并将修改结果返回给输出参数所代表的实参。INOUT输入输出参数,...
信息函数用于返回动态的数据库信息,本文介绍了PolarDB-X支持及不支持的信息函数。支持函数PolarDB-X支持如下信息函数:函数名描述CONNECTION_ID()返回唯一的连接ID...
概述本文主要介绍RDS PostgreSQL实例(云数据库RDS PostgreSQL v 9.4版)如何支持jsonb_set和jsonb函数。详细信息阿里云提醒您:如果您对实例或数据有修改、变更等风险操作,...
数据库有时会以这种方式在内部使用LNNVL函数,将NOT IN条件重写为NOT EXISTS条件。在这种情况下,EXPLAIN PLAN的输出会在计划表输出中显示此操作。条件可以计算任何标...
对于逻辑槽,在连接到在其中创建该槽的同一个数据库时,必须调用这个函数。pg_create_logical_replication_slot(slot_name name,plugin name[,temporary boolean])→record(slot_name...
虽然很多触发器的使用都涉及到用户编写的触发器函数,但本数据库提供了一些可以直接在用户定义触发器中使用的内置触发器函数。有关创建触发器的更多信息,请参考...
信息函数用于返回动态的数据库信息,本文介绍了PolarDB-X 1.0支持及不支持的信息函数。支持函数PolarDB-X 1.0支持如下信息函数:函数名描述CONNECTION_ID()Return the...
除了读取或写入所请求的大对象的特权之外,客户端函数不要求任何数据库特权。可以把服务器端的lo_import和lo_export函数GRANT给非超级用户,但需要仔细地考虑安全因素...
只有当数据库字符集同时包含单字节和多字节字符时,此函数才有用。此函数不直接支持CLOB数据。但是,CLOB可以通过隐式数据转换作为参数传入。语法TO_SINGLE_BYTE(char)参数...
说明该类型必须在数据库级别定义(通过CREATE TYPE命令),或者在包中定义(针对于流水线函数)。确保函数的所有参数类型都是IN模式,并且是SQL命令兼容的类型。例如,SQL...
PolarDB-X 1.0是一个支持既分库又分表的数据库服务。本文将介绍PolarDB-X 1.0拆分函数的相关信息。拆分方式在PolarDB-X 1.0中,一张逻辑表的拆分方式由拆分函数(包括分片...
本文介绍了编解码函数的语法、参数以及示例等内容。VSIZE描述该函数返回expr内部表示形式中的字节数。如果expr为NULL,则此函数返回NULL。说明此函数不直接支持CLOB...
本数据库要求一个可以作为事件触发器调用的函数必须被声明为没有参数并且返回类型为event_trigger。当一个PL/SQL函数被作为一个事件触发器调用,在顶层块中会自动...
SQL标准的函数提供类似于NVL和IFNULL的功能,这些功能可用于一些其它的数据库系统中。NULLIF如果value 1和value 2相等,函数NULLIF返回空值,否则它返回value 1。NULLIF...
聚集函数从一个输入值的集合计算出一个单一值。支持部分模式的聚合函数具备参与各种优化的条件,例如并行聚合。通用聚集函数array_agg(anynonarray)→anyarray将所有输入...
它被作为一个类型text的值指定并且存储在数据库中,但是它必须是状态值数据类型的一个常量的合法外部表示。如果没有提供,则状态值从空值开始。如果状态转移函数被...
使用须知2020年3月30日及以后创建的PolarDB PostgreSQL版(兼容Oracle)集群,会在创建数据库时自动创建TO_SINGLE_BYTE和TO_MULTI_BYTE插件。2020年3月30日以前创建的PolarDB...
COMMIT命令可在匿名块、存储过程或函数中使用。在SPL程序内,它可出现在可执行部分和/或异常部分中。在以下示例中,匿名块中的第三个INSERT命令导致错误。前两个...
ANYDATA可以永久存储在数据库中。CONVERT*调用可通过一次调用来完整地构建ANYDATA。从PolarDB PostgreSQL版(兼容Oracle)中的任何类型到ANYDATA,它们都用作显式的CAST...
使用须知2020年3月30日及之后创建的PolarDB PostgreSQL版(兼容Oracle)集群,会在创建数据库时自动创建DBMS_OBFUSCATION_TOOLKIT插件。2020年3月30日之前创建的PolarDB...
本数据库为很多类型提供了数学操作符。对于那些没有标准数学表达的类型(如日期/时间类型),我们将在后续小节中描述实际的行为。数学操作符表显示了可用于标准数字...
如果打开它,本数据库将把x=NULL子句转换成x IS NULL。如果expression是行值,那么当行表达式本身为非空值或者行的所有域为非空时IS NULL为真。由于这种行为,IS NULL...
构造函数包括由JSON或数组构造轨迹对象的函数及轨迹追加函数。